Bass drum. Circular wood frame with 15 brass tuning rods; white heads; back is undecorated. Front is decorated with painted design: CARROLL COUNTY REED BAND [blue lettering with yellow outline on white banner with red outline] REORGANIZED A.D. 1931 MD. [yellow lettering with blue shadow]. Small metal plate attached to frame reads: MADE BY THE NUSS MFG. CO. NUSS BLDG. HARRISBURG, PA. 30.5” diameter x 16.25” d.Acquisition

The Carroll County Reed Band was organized in 1887. The band reorganized in 1931 and was in operation until 1946. Belonged to donor’s father, Edward Daniel Wentz (26 May 1917 - 13 February 1961) who was a member of the band.
